12½ inches high
A very good small pollard oak striking library clock. CASE The well-proportioned case has a stepped and chamfered top with glazed sides and adjustable brass bun feet. DIAL The 5 inch wide silvered arched dial is signed THOMAS WRIGHT Lisle Street LONDON beneath the engraved Roman chapter ring with pretty heart-shaped blued steel hour hand and plain minute hand. MOVEMENT The twin chain fusee movement has substantial brass plates which are united by five tapered pillars, the going train has anchor escapement with the original pendulum together with the traveling holdfast on the backplate, the strike train chimes the hours on a mellow gong.
